To determine the ranking of these objects based on momentum, we need to consider their mass and velocity. The equation for momentum is p = m * v, where p is the momentum, m is the mass, and v is the velocity.

Let's analyze each object one by one:

1. Stopped truck: A stopped truck has zero velocity, so its momentum will be zero regardless of its mass. Therefore, it would rank at the lowest momentum level.
